CAIRO - 13 August 2022: The Meteorological Authority expected Saturday, to witness a noticeable rise in humidity percentage throughout the day, which increases the sense of high temperatures with values ​​ranging from 2: 4 degrees.
 
According to the authority, Greater Cairo, Lower Egypt, South Sinai and southern Upper Egypt, will feel very hot weather, while the weather will be moderately hot and humid in the northern coasts. 
 
The Meteorological Authority stated that today, there will be a continuous rise in humidity during the day, which will increase the feeling of weather heat than expected in the shade, with values ​​ranging between 2: 4 degrees, with wind activity sometimes in some areas, which reduces the feeling of high temperatures and humidity at night.
 
There will also be wind activity on the coasts of the Mediterranean on Matrouh and El Alamein, which will lead to waves rising with values ​​ranging from 1.5: 2 meters.
 
Accordingly, meteorologists warned against direct exposure to sunlight to prevent an increase in the feeling of heat, and the need to wear cotton clothes and drink cold drinks to compensate for the percentage of water lost from the body.
 
 
As for the temperatures on Saturday:
 
 
Greater Cairo records highs of 34 degrees, felt 37 degrees and lows 23 degrees
 
Alexandria records highs of 31 degrees, felt 35 degrees and lows of 24 degrees
 
Matrouh records highs of 30 degrees, felt 33 degrees, and lows of 24 degrees
 
Sohag records highs of 38 degrees, felt 40 degrees, and lows of 27 degrees
 
Qena records highs of 40 degrees, felt 42 degrees, and highs of 28 degrees
 
Aswan records highs of 41 degrees, felt 42 degrees, and highs of 29 degrees
